Champagne cheeks are all about a specific tone and technique. You start with a champagne-toned highlighter. (Think gold-beige, not glittery silver disco ball) Add a peachy-orange blush to the mix, preferably in liquid form. And here’s the trick: blend it with your highlighter before applying. Not on top. Not afterward. Mix them together like you’re crafting a beauty cocktail, then sweep upward along the cheekbones for that signature lifted effect.
